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Actually Start Conversations
Feeling unsure what to say is normal — the trick is to use openers that invite a response instead of hoping for one. Below are practical patterns and tweakable examples you can use on Mingle2 so your first message feels personal, not canned.
Quick opener patterns
- Comment + question: Notice something from their profile and ask a light follow-up. Example: “I love that photo at the coast — was that a day trip or a weekend escape?”
- Shared-interest nudge: Name the shared interest and add something small. Example: “You’re into hiking too — which trail made you want to keep going back?”
- Low-pressure curiosity: Ask an easy, specific question they can answer in a sentence. Example: “Coffee or tea to start the day?”
- Playful observation: Make a small, kind joke tied to their profile. Example: “Your dog looks like it runs the house — does it approve new friends?”
How to adapt these without sounding forced
- Use one detail from their profile — a photo, hobby, or line — and keep your opener under two sentences.
- Avoid sweeping compliments or intense questions about feelings or life goals right away. Save those for later when there’s back-and-forth.
- Don’t copy one-liners you see everywhere. Change wording to match your voice: if you’re casual, keep it casual; if you like wit, add a small twist.
Light callbacks and follow-ups
When they reply, mirror part of their answer and add a follow-up that narrows the topic. Example: if they say they like books, reply “Nice — any recent book you’d recommend?” rather than “Oh cool.” This keeps the momentum without pressure.
Examples You Can Customize
- Profile detail: “That photography shot is great — what camera do you use?”
- Activity hook: “You mentioned salsa class — do you prefer beginner nights or advanced practice?”
- Two-choice question: “Beach weekend or city exploring?”
- Mini story starter: “I tried making paella once and nearly set off the smoke alarm — any kitchen triumphs or disasters on your end?”
Final tips
- Keep it short, specific, and easy to answer.
- Match energy: if their profile is chill, don’t over-compliment or overshare immediately.
- Be genuine — a small, honest detail about why something caught your eye beats a generic line.
Use these patterns as templates, not scripts. A little personalization and a simple question go a long way toward turning a match into a real conversation on Mingle2.
